2026 is redrawing the map of the great international concours circuit for classic automobiles. Following the acclaimed debut of Anantara Concorso Roma (read more here), Europe is preparing to welcome a new event with every intention of making its mark: the Concours d'Élégance International Schlumpf, scheduled for 27 and 28 June 2026 at the Cité de l'Automobile in Mulhouse.
The setting carries a particular weight, housing as it does the largest and most extraordinary collection of Bugatti automobiles in the world. The name Schlumpf explains its origin: the troubled legacy of two brothers, Hans and Fritz, Alsatian textile industrialists who assembled, far from any spotlight, a collection without precedent — acquiring along the way some of the rarest and most significant models Ettore Bugatti ever produced. The textile crisis of the 1970s brought their empire down, and the collection was confiscated by the French State and transformed into public heritage.
